106 static inline char hex(int i)
108 if (i < 10) {
109 return '0' + i;
111 return 'a' + (i - 10);
114 static char *hex_string(const uint8_t *bytes,
115 size_t len)
117 char *hexstr = g_new0(char, len * 2 + 1);
118 size_t i;
120 for (i = 0; i < len; i++) {
121 hexstr[i * 2] = hex((bytes[i] >> 4) & 0xf);
122 hexstr[i * 2 + 1] = hex(bytes[i] & 0xf);
124 hexstr[len * 2] = '\0';
126 return hexstr;
129 static void test_afsplit(const void *opaque)
131 const QCryptoAFSplitTestData *data = opaque;
132 size_t splitlen = data->blocklen * data->stripes;
133 uint8_t *splitkey = g_new0(uint8_t, splitlen);
134 uint8_t *key = g_new0(uint8_t, data->blocklen);
135 gchar *expect, *actual;
137 /* First time we round-trip the key */
138 qcrypto_afsplit_encode(data->hash,
139 data->blocklen, data->stripes,
140 data->key, splitkey,
141 &error_abort);
143 qcrypto_afsplit_decode(data->hash,
144 data->blocklen, data->stripes,
145 splitkey, key,
146 &error_abort);
148 expect = hex_string(data->key, data->blocklen);
149 actual = hex_string(key, data->blocklen);
151 g_assert_cmpstr(actual, ==, expect);
153 g_free(actual);
154 g_free(expect);
156 /* Second time we merely try decoding a previous split */
157 if (data->splitkey) {
158 memset(key, 0, data->blocklen);
160 qcrypto_afsplit_decode(data->hash,
161 data->blocklen, data->stripes,
162 data->splitkey, key,
163 &error_abort);
165 expect = hex_string(data->key, data->blocklen);
166 actual = hex_string(key, data->blocklen);
168 g_assert_cmpstr(actual, ==, expect);
170 g_free(actual);
171 g_free(expect);
174 g_free(key);
175 g_free(splitkey);
